pink wave
/P IH1 NG K W EY0 V/noun
- 1
(politics) A surge in the number of women running for office, the number of female voters, or the number of people voting for female candidates during an election, which results in the election of more women or politicians supporting feminist issues (such as abortion rights).
- 2
(politics) Synonym of pink tide (“a tendency towards left-wing governments in Latin American democracies”).
